Engine Overheating: The Most Critical Concern.



Your engine produces huge amounts of warm throughout regular operation, and when outside temperatures skyrocket, the cooling system should work overtime to maintain secure operating temperature levels. The radiator, water pump, thermostat, and coolant all play critical duties in this procedure, however severe warm can overwhelm even well-maintained systems.



When engines get too hot, the repercussions can be serious and expensive. Steel parts broaden beyond their made tolerances, potentially creating deformed cyndrical tube heads, blown head gaskets, or complete engine seizure. These repairs can set you back countless bucks and leave you stranded on hectic highways throughout the worst feasible conditions.



The indication of engine overheating consist of increasing temperature level evaluates, vapor originating from under the hood, unusual scents, and reduced engine efficiency. However, by the time these signs and symptoms appear, considerable damage may have currently occurred. Avoidance via regular maintenance and understanding your automobile's limits ends up being important during heatwave problems.



Modern vehicles include innovative engine management systems that can assist shield against overheating, however these precaution have their limits. When ambient temperatures climb over 95 levels and you're being in stop-and-go traffic with the air conditioning going for optimal capacity, even the best-designed cooling system encounters severe tension.



A/c Systems Under Extreme Stress.



Throughout Central Pennsylvania heatwaves, cooling systems function harder than at any other time of the year. The temperature difference between the scorching outdoor air and the comfortable interior you desire can exceed 40 degrees, needing your air conditioning system to operate at maximum capacity for extended periods.



This increased work places significant pressure on the compressor, the heart of your cooling system. Compressor failing during summer months is one of the most usual auto repair concerns, often leaving drivers without remedy for oppressive heat. The refrigerant lines, condenser, and evaporator also encounter boosted pressure and potential failure factors throughout extreme temperature level problems.



Past mechanical stress and anxiety, your air conditioning system straight impacts gas effectiveness throughout heatwaves. Running air conditioner at optimal capacity can lower fuel economic situation by up to 25 percent, meaning even more frequent quits at gas stations and greater operating prices during the most popular weather. This develops a tough equilibrium between convenience, safety, and financial factors to consider for numerous drivers.



The cabin air filter, commonly neglected throughout regular maintenance, ends up being specifically essential throughout heatwaves. A blocked filter requires the air conditioner system to work even harder, potentially bring about premature failing and reduced cooling performance when you require it most.



Battery Performance in Scorching Temperatures.



Severe heat impacts automobile batteries in manner ins which many chauffeurs do not totally recognize. While many people link battery issues with winter, too much warmth can be equally harmful and often much more instantly troublesome.



Heats speed up the chemical reactions inside batteries, triggering them to lose capability and fail prematurely. The intense heat under the hood during summer driving can press battery temperature levels well above their optimum operating range, bring about internal damages that might not become apparent until the battery stops working completely.



Heat additionally causes battery liquid to evaporate quicker, possibly exposing interior plates and causing permanent damages. Modern sealed batteries are much less prone to fluid loss, however they're not unsusceptible to heat-related deterioration. A battery that carries out well during modest temperatures might have a hard time to begin your engine after sitting in intense heat for a number of hours.



The electrical needs on your car also boost during heatwaves. Cooling, cooling down followers, and other heat-management systems attract more power from the battery and charging system, creating extra stress on these elements when they're already operating under difficult problems.



Tire Safety and Performance Issues.



Hot asphalt and extreme air temperature levels create hazardous problems for car tires throughout Central Pennsylvania. Roadway surface area temperatures can go beyond 140 degrees Fahrenheit during optimal summer heat, triggering tire rubber to soften and put on more quickly than typical.



Underinflated tires come to be specifically harmful throughout heatwaves. The combination of low atmospheric pressure and severe warmth can cause devastating tire failure, including blowouts that can cause severe crashes. Even correctly blown up tires face raised wear prices and lowered efficiency when based on continual heats.



The warmth additionally influences tire stress itself. For every single 10-degree boost in temperature level, tire stress increases by about 1-2 PSI. This indicates that tires effectively inflated during cooler early morning hours may come to be overinflated as temperature levels rise throughout the day, potentially influencing handling and enhancing the threat of damages from road dangers.



Parking on hot asphalt for prolonged durations can cause permanent tire damage, consisting of level places and rubber destruction. Shopping mall, flight terminals, and various other huge led areas come to be particularly troublesome during heatwave problems, as the dark asphalt absorbs and maintains enormous quantities of warm.



Inside Heat Damage and Safety Concerns.



Vehicle interiors can reach unsafe temperature levels throughout Central Pennsylvania heatwaves, commonly exceeding 150 levels Fahrenheit when parked in straight sunshine. This severe heat positions immediate safety dangers and can create considerable damage to interior elements.



Dashboard surfaces, seat materials, and electronic parts experience destruction from prolonged warmth direct exposure. Plastic components may warp or split, leather and plastic surfaces can discolor and deteriorate, and digital screens may malfunction or fail permanently. These issues not only influence the car's look and resale worth yet can additionally impact safety and security and capability.



The steering wheel, gear shifter, and safety belt buckles can become warm adequate to cause burns throughout peak warmth problems. This produces instant safety issues, specifically for youngsters, senior passengers, or any person with sensitive skin. Also brief contact with superheated indoor surface areas can cause severe injuries.



Electronic gadgets left within automobiles throughout heatwaves face particular risks. Smart devices, tablets, GPS units, and other gizmos can endure permanent damage from severe warmth exposure, with lithium batteries being specifically vulnerable to heat-related failing and possible safety risks.



Fluid System Challenges.



Vehicle liquids face substantial challenges during extreme heat problems in Central Pennsylvania. Engine oil, transmission liquid, brake fluid, and coolant all have particular temperature level arrays where they perform optimally, and heatwaves can push these liquids past their efficient limits.



Electric motor oil thickness modifications with temperature, coming to be thinner as warm increases. While contemporary multi-grade oils are developed to handle temperature level variations, severe warmth can still impact their safety residential or commercial properties and lubrication effectiveness. This can bring about boosted engine wear and potential mechanical problems, especially in older vehicles or those with greater gas mileage.



Transmission liquid encounters similar obstacles, with severe warm potentially causing the liquid to break down and shed its lubricating and cooling residential or commercial properties. Transmission produce significant warmth throughout normal procedure, and outside temperature level extremes can bewilder the transmission air conditioning system, causing pricey repair services.



Brake fluid can take in dampness from the air, and high temperatures can create this moisture to steam, creating vapor bubbles in the brake lines. This problem, called brake fade, can dramatically reduce braking efficiency and create dangerous driving problems, particularly during stop-and-go website traffic usual in city areas.



Vehicle Electronics and Heat Sensitivity.



Modern automobiles contain countless digital parts that are sensitive to severe temperatures. From engine control components to amusement systems, these innovative gadgets can malfunction or stop working when subjected to the intense heat usual during Central Pennsylvania summers.



The engine control device, responsible for managing gas injection, ignition timing, and emissions systems, runs within particular temperature level specifications. Extreme warmth can trigger these crucial components to close down as a safety procedure, possibly leaving vehicle drivers stranded or experiencing lowered efficiency.



Navigation systems, back-up cameras, and infomercial display screens are especially prone to warmth damages. LCD screens can create dead pixels, touchscreens may become less competent, and digital circuits can suffer permanent damages from sustained heats.



Also relatively simple electronic parts like power window motors, door lock actuators, and illumination systems can fall short prematurely when subjected to extreme warmth problems. These failings usually occur at the most inconvenient times, such as when you're trying to leave the warm by entering your lorry.



Gas System Impacts.



Gasoline and diesel fuel both deal with obstacles throughout severe warmth problems. Gas expansion due to high temperatures can influence fuel system parts and engine efficiency, while vapor lock can take place when gas overheats and kinds gas bubbles in the gas line.



Modern gas shot systems are usually extra immune to heat-related troubles than older carburetor-equipped lorries, but they're not unsusceptible to temperature-related issues. Gas pumps, situated inside the gas storage tank, can overheat when fuel levels are reduced, as the fuel assists cool these components throughout regular operation.



The fuel container itself can be influenced by severe warm, with plastic tanks being particularly vulnerable to bending or fracturing. Steel tanks face deterioration worries when condensation types due to temperature level changes between night and day during heatwave problems.



Fuel economy additionally experiences during severe heat problems, as engines should function more challenging to maintain efficiency, air conditioning systems run at maximum ability, and hot air is less thick, affecting combustion efficiency.
